Egyptian among 4 fishermen arrested by Israel off Gaza Israel detains Egyptian national and 4 Palestinian fishermen off coast of Gaza, official Egyptian news agency reports
Israeli naval forces on Sunday reportedly arrested five fishermen, including four Palestinians from Gaza and one Egyptian national. The arrested men were later taken to Israel's Port of Ashdod. Head of Gaza's Fishermen's Syndicate Nizar Ayash told Egypt's official Middle East News Agency that Israeli naval forces had opened fire on the fishermen's boat before detaining the five men, despite the fact that the latter had been fishing within a designated fishing area. The 1993 Oslo Agreement between the Palestinian Authority and the self-proclaimed Jewish state allows Gazans to fish within 20 miles of the coast, Ayash explained. Israel, however, only allows them to fish within six miles of land, he land.
